When it came to naming towns they picked some beauties like: * Anadarko. * Broken Arrow and Broken Bow. * Catoosa, Checotah, Chickasha. Choctaw and Coweta. * Eufala. * Henryetta. * Okmulgee and Owasso. * Pawhuska and Poteau. * Sallisaw. * Tahlequah, Tecumseh and Tishmingo. * Watonga and Wewoka.

Ralston, Rattan, Red Rock, Ringling, Rock Island, Roland, Roosevelt and Rush Springs are towns in Oklahoma.

Independence, Indian Lake, Inlet, Ira, Irondequoit, Ischua, Islip, Italy and Ithaca are towns in New York State. Inskip is a town in California. Indiahoma, Indianola and IXL are towns in Oklahoma.
